“Knockerra N.S. opened on the 1st January 1839.”
Knockerra N. S. opened on the 1st January 1839. Mr. Thomas Finucane appointed principal teacher a position he held until 30th June 1884 45½ years service. Succeeded by his son Mr. James Finucane who taught in Knockerra N. S. from the 1st July 1884. teacher of Knockerra B. N. S and retired 30th June 1927 after 43 years service. Father and son served in practically the same school for 88½ years. Mr. Finucane was succeeded by Mr. Michael Cunningham.
Some of the men who taught in the old school are Mr. Michael Nolan who went to America.
Mr. John Burmingham, who became teacher in Burrane N. S.
Mr. John Coyne " " " " Killimer " "
" Francis O Gorman " " " " in Kilmurry Mc Maher
" Michael Lynch, who " " " Coolmeen N. S.
" John Burmingham (Rowley) who retired and afterwards conducted a private school Kilkerrin Labasheeda till the building of a national school there. Mr. Daniel Mc Donnell and Mr John Sexton both of Tarmon went to America. Mr Thomas Browne served from the 1st June 1875 to the 31 December 1922 44½ years and he must have been half a century "enlightening stupiditiy".
